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from New Pudsey to Sanderstead start from as little as £34.80

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from New Pudsey to Sanderstead start from £75.80 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from New Pudsey to Sanderstead are available for £174.50 one way

Station Facilities and Accessibility

New Pudsey station offers a range of services catering to both seasoned travelers and newcomers. For ticketing, the station is equipped with a ticket office open Monday through Saturday. There are accessible ticket machines available that accept both cash and card payments, making ticket purchase and collection convenient for everyone. The station provides extras like a reliable induction loop service and smartcard options for tech-savvy travelers.

Accessibility at New Pudsey is well considered with step-free access throughout the station. Categories like 'A' certification and being marked as a scooter-friendly station underline its suitability for passengers requiring additional support. The platforms are connected by a ramped footbridge, and further assistance can be requested via the Passenger Assist service, ensuring a smooth journey for all.

Travel Connections

Beyond train services, New Pudsey connects you to various other transport options. The area around the station has a convenient bus network accessible through Busline 0871 200 2233, ensuring onward travel is a breeze. For those needing a taxi, services are available, and more information can be accessed through https://www.northernrailway.co.uk/tickets/cab4you. Air travel is also easy with Leeds/Bradford Airport nearby.

Facilities and Services

Sanderstead Station provides a variety of amenities designed to make traveling as smooth and comfortable as possible. Offering a comprehensive ticket office which is open from the early morning until past midnight every day, travelers can purchase tickets whenever they need. Should you prefer the convenience of online purchases, tickets can be easily collected at the station’s ticket machine even if you require accessible features.

For those who require assistance, Sanderstead is well equipped with facilities for disabled passengers, including induction loops and staff-operated ramps to aid boarding—a must-mention for travelers with mobility challenges. To ensure a trouble-free experience, it's recommended to pre-book assistance two hours prior to your journey.

Although the station lacks waiting rooms and accessible toilets, you'll find seating and rest areas. Refreshment facilities along with some shopping options are available for a quick bite or last-minute needs. While public Wi-Fi is not on offer, payphones are installed for communication purposes.

Accessibility and Safety Features

Sanderstead station proudly incorporates safety and accessibility into its design. It boasts CCTV surveillance to ensure passenger security around the clock, and while there’s an ongoing effort to improve facilities, some areas like accessible cars and taxis may still have limitations.

The station car park, managed by APCOA, is open 24 hours and offers free parking with dedicated accessible spaces. Cyclists are catered for too with 56 bicycle storage spaces located conveniently with CCTV coverage to provide peace of mind.

Onwards Travel Options

Once you're ready to move on from Sanderstead, you'll find a range of transport links to extend your journey. The local bus network, details of which can be found in the station's 'Onward Travel Information Map', connects the station with surrounding areas. In case of rail service disruptions, rail replacement buses are available to ensure your travel plans remain intact.
